|
СКД - хитрый отбор по полю | ☑ | ||
---|---|---|---|---|
0
Snork
16.01.13
✎
09:25
|
Есть объединение 2ух таблиц. В каждой таблице есть колонка Номенклатура.
Можно ли сделать так, что бы когда пользователь делал отбор по полю номенклатура с СКД, то этот отбор применялся только к 1 таблице из объединения? |
|||
1
cw014
16.01.13
✎
09:26
|
Обзови во второй таблице "НеНоменклатура" а при соединении по этому полю соединяй
|
|||
2
mikecool
16.01.13
✎
09:28
|
(1) да тупо для второй таблицы не включать номенклатуру в отборы для неавтозаполнения
|
|||
3
Snork
16.01.13
✎
09:30
|
(2) как, у меня объединение таблиц?
|
|||
4
К_Дач
16.01.13
✎
09:30
|
(1) у него объединение, а не соединение.
|
|||
5
К_Дач
16.01.13
✎
09:31
|
(0) объединяй наборы данных, а не таблицы в одном запросе
|
|||
6
mikecool
16.01.13
✎
09:39
|
(3) вторая, по которой будет отбор - заворачивается в подзапрос )
|
|||
7
Snork
16.01.13
✎
10:18
|
спс
|
|||
8
Snork
16.01.13
✎
10:47
|
(5) (6) все равно получается коряво.
поясню для получению этих 2 таблиц, которые я объединяю, предшествует 14 пакетов запросов. причем большая часть предшествующих пакетов используется для обоих таблиц. если я сделаю объединение не в запросе, а в скд, то мне придется эти 14 пакетов повторить для каждого набора данных из объединения. производительноть сильно упадет. можно еще как нить? |
|||
9
Леха Дум
16.01.13
✎
11:26
|
В нужном наборе сними флаг "Автозаполнение" и будет тебе счастье, только нужные поля для выбора компановке укажи на закладке "Компановка данных" в конструкторе запроса выбери сам
|
|||
10
Snork
16.01.13
✎
12:25
|
(9) опоздал с ответом
|
|||
11
Леха Дум
16.01.13
✎
14:13
|
Я не опоздал, я повторил (2) в разжеванном для тебя виде. Что ж поделать, если со второго ответа ты ничего не понял
|
|||
12
Snork
16.01.13
✎
14:56
|
(11) опоздал
а вот что делать с (8) производительностью |
|||
13
Snork
16.01.13
✎
15:44
|
апп
|
Форум | Правила | Описание | Объявления | Секции | Поиск | Книга знаний | Вики-миста |